.outlined-button{border:2px solid #ccc;background-color:transparent;padding:8px 12px;cursor:pointer}.outlined-button:active{background-color:#f0ad4e}.title-box{white-space:normal;word-wrap:break-word;overflow-wrap:break-word;max-width:200px}.dem-explorer-page{width:100%;max-width:100vw;height:100%;overflow:hidden;overflow-x:hidden;position:relative}.dem-tabs{display:flex;flex-direction:column;height:100%}.tabs-header{background:var(--bg-color-1, #fff);border-bottom:1px solid rgba(0,0,0,.1);padding:0 20px}.tabs-nav{display:flex;gap:10px;align-items:center;height:60px}.tab-button{position:relative;display:flex;align-items:center;gap:8px;padding:10px 20px;background:none;border:none;color:var(--text-color-1, #666);font-size:15px;font-weight:500;cursor:pointer;transition:all .3s ease;border-radius:8px 8px 0 0}.tab-button:hover{background:#667eea1a;color:#667eea}.tab-button.active{color:#667eea;font-weight:600}.tab-indicator{position:absolute;bottom:-1px;left:0;right:0;height:3px;background:linear-gradient(135deg,#667eea,#764ba2);border-radius:2px 2px 0 0}.tab-icon{font-size:18px}.tabs-content{flex:1;overflow:auto}.dem-hero{padding:40px 30px;height:100%;display:flex;flex-direction:column;justify-content:center}.hero-content{max-width:500px}.hero-badge{display:inline-flex;align-items:center;gap:8px;padding:6px 16px;background:linear-gradient(135deg,#667eea1a,#764ba21a);border:1px solid rgba(102,126,234,.3);border-radius:20px;font-size:13px;font-weight:600;color:#667eea;margin-bottom:20px}.hero-title{font-size:36px;font-weight:700;line-height:1.2;margin-bottom:16px;background:linear-gradient(135deg,#2d2d2d,#1a1a1a);-webkit-background-clip:text;-webkit-text-fill-color:transparent}.hero-subtitle{display:block;font-size:20px;font-weight:400;margin-top:8px;opacity:.8}.hero-description{font-size:16px;line-height:1.6;color:#666;margin-bottom:30px}.hero-stats{display:grid;grid-template-columns:repeat(2,1fr);gap:20px;margin-bottom:30px}.stat-item{padding:16px;background:#667eea0d;border-radius:12px;border:1px solid rgba(102,126,234,.1)}.stat-value{font-size:24px;font-weight:700;color:#667eea;margin-bottom:4px}.stat-label{font-size:13px;color:#888;text-transform:uppercase;letter-spacing:.5px}.hero-benefits{margin-bottom:30px}.benefit-item{display:flex;align-items:center;gap:12px;margin-bottom:12px;font-size:14px;color:#555}.benefit-icon{color:#52c41a;font-size:16px}.hero-actions{display:flex;gap:15px;margin-bottom:30px}.btn-primary,.btn-secondary{padding:12px 24px;border-radius:25px;font-size:15px;font-weight:600;cursor:pointer;transition:all .3s ease;display:flex;align-items:center;gap:8px}.btn-primary{background:linear-gradient(135deg,#667eea,#764ba2);color:#fff;border:none;box-shadow:0 4px 15px #667eea4d}.btn-primary:hover{box-shadow:0 6px 20px #667eea66}.btn-secondary{background:#fff;color:#667eea;border:2px solid #667eea}.btn-secondary:hover{background:#667eea0d}.hero-trust{font-size:13px;color:#888;display:flex;align-items:center;gap:8px}@media (max-width: 1024px){.dem-explorer-page .grid{grid-template-columns:1fr!important}.floating-control-panel{width:280px!important}.hero-title{font-size:28px}.feature-cards-section .features-grid{grid-template-columns:1fr!important}.use-case-carousel .use-case-slide>div{grid-template-columns:1fr!important}}@media (max-width: 768px){.tabs-nav{overflow-x:auto;-webkit-overflow-scrolling:touch}.tab-button{white-space:nowrap;flex-shrink:0}.hero-stats{grid-template-columns:1fr}.hero-actions{flex-direction:column}.floating-control-panel{width:100%!important;right:-100%!important;border-radius:0!important}.floating-control-panel:not(.collapsed){right:0!important}.carousel-control{display:none!important}}
